This website has been set up by Rotherham MBC’s Resident Engagement Team. It aims to find out what residents think of the housing and estate management services provided by the local authority and to keep you informed of what’s happening on your estates.

It is very much your site. It allows you to air your views on your housing or neighborhood and to tell us what you think we are doing well or should do more of.

 

Resident voice saw Ask My Community as a way of the community connecting with them not from just town hall meetings but from their arm chairs.They realise that in the modern world people communicate with ease over the internet, through social networks and with Ask My Community and the Residents Voice site that is exactly what you can do. How to create a Blog





Navigate to the blogs page, which can be located on the smaller navigation bar at the top of the page to the right of the main headers.

Once on the page at the top right will be a small stunt to ‘post a blog’, which will then take you to a small, short form to fill out your information.



The form has been made as user friendly as possible and requires only minimal information.

Start off by inputting your title. This can generally be a small or long as you want however, short titles are recommended and generally more eye catching.


Next you have the option to input a thumbnail image to give with your blog. These are not necessary, but again recommended in drawing attention.

Keyword tags – once you click on this box it will open up into a window were you can choose from a variety of different words or input your own in the top box. It is very important to fill this in with as many different words applicable to the content of your blog. This helps it appear in numerous places throughout the site and also ranks it higher up on a Google search. Separate each word with a comma and when you’re finished click the ‘Attach’ button which will return you back to the form with your keywords in place.

NOTE: If you wish to put a phrase or a string of words in together you will need to put them in speech marks as the function automatically breaks up words.
After this there is the option to add a main image, again this is not necessary but will appear at the top of your blog when people access it and can make it more engaging and interesting to view.

Next is the ‘ Blog Intro’ box where you can write an introduction to go with your blog that once listed, will display with your thumbnail (if you decide to add one) to entice readers to on the link to read your blog.



Following this is another box ‘Blog Entry’, where you can input your content. You can write directly into the box or copy and paste from a document into the box, just remember to space it out again afterwards.

After this your blog is complete and you can click the ‘Save’ button at the top of the page. After this your blog should appear in the listing on the Blogs page that you entered through and any other pages you tagged too.
